THUNDER BAY, Ont. – The Superior International Junior Hockey League announced Tuesday that Fort Frances Lakers captain Dylan Robertson has been named the Gongshow Gear Inc. performer of the month for February.
In 10 games last month the 20-year-old native of Atlanta, Ga., had points in each of them amassing 21 in total on seven goals and 14 assists helping Fort Frances post an impressive 8-1-0-1 record during that span.
Seven of those outings were multi-point affairs for Robertson.
The veteran forward is currently riding a 15-game point streak and also has assists in eight straight outings,
Robertson leads all SIJHL skaters in offensive production with 70 points in 44 games on 28 markers and a league-best 42 helpers.
